Coconut Sheet Cake from Southern Living

April 30, 2008 By Anna

Coconut Sheet Cake is a fast cake you can throw together in a jiffy, provided you have some Coco Lopez on hand. And who doesn’t keep Coco Lopez in the pantry? Um, me. I had to go buy it, and found not only do they sell it in the booze section of the grocery store, they sell smaller cans in the baking aisle.

Anyhow, this one is good. The recipe is located here, as are reviews.

I weighed and measured out half the ingredients and baked my cake in an 8 inch square metal pan. The cake in the photo looks dry, but it wasn’t. It wasn’t as moist as one of those sour cream/sugar/coconut cakes, but it was very good.
